The Toronto Raptors defeated the Utah Jazz 107–100 on February 1st at Scotiabank Arena, pulling away in the third quarter with a 35-point outburst to seize control of a defensive battle. R. Barrett led Toronto with 21 points while S. Mamukelashvili added 20, though the Raptors shot just 41.7 percent from the field and made only 12 three-pointers. Utah's L. Markkanen paced the visitors with 27 points, and I. Collier chipped in 19, but the Jazz struggled significantly, connecting on just 8 threes and shooting 35.6 percent overall while committing 22 turnovers. Toronto's defensive rating of 91.8 proved decisive, holding Utah to a fourth-quarter collapse where the Jazz managed just 16 points. The game finished well below the Vegas total of 234.5, underscoring how the Raptors' suffocating perimeter defense—they recorded 11 steals—and Utah's turnover issues shaped a sluggish, low-scoring affair. Toronto's third-quarter dominance and Utah's 56-rebound advantage failing to translate into points highlight how possession quality mattered more than volume in this matchup. The win strengthens Toronto's Eastern Conference positioning as the Jazz fall further behind in the West playoff race.
